What Michigan's Zoning Law Actually Says
Michigan's Zoning Enabling Act (Public Act 110 of 2006) is the foundational statute governing how townships, cities, and villages regulate land use across the state. It gives local units of government the authority to establish zoning districts, define permitted uses, and create standards for development. But that authority is not unlimited.
One of the most consequential — and underappreciated — provisions is that Michigan's zoning law restricts the ability of local governments to effectively ban entire classes of lawful land uses. A municipality cannot simply declare that no data center will ever be built within its borders and call it a day. If data centers represent a legitimate, lawful use of land, local ordinances must accommodate them somewhere within the jurisdiction, even if they impose conditions, setback requirements, or special use permit processes.
This matters enormously for developers. In states without similar protections, a single hostile township board can kill a project through exclusionary zoning. In Michigan, that tactic has legal limits. A well-advised developer who encounters a blanket prohibition has standing to challenge it.
That doesn't mean the path is easy. Local zoning ordinances still carry tremendous day-to-day power over what gets built where. Special use permits, site plan reviews, noise ordinances, and setback requirements can all complicate or delay development without technically violating the state framework. The distinction between a legitimate regulatory condition and an unlawful de facto ban is often a question for attorneys and, sometimes, judges.
The Local Zoning Implications for Data Center Projects
Zoning classifications vary widely across Michigan's 83 counties and hundreds of municipalities. A parcel that sits in a general industrial or light industrial zone in one township may be a natural fit for a data center — high power draw, large footprint, limited daily foot traffic, minimal retail demand. Shift a few miles to the next township, and the same project may require a special use permit, a public hearing, and a formal vote by the planning commission.
The practical lesson: Michigan data center development is not a state-level approval game. It's a hyperlocal one.
Data center developers who approach Michigan as a single regulatory environment will get burned. The project-killing variables are almost always local — a zoning board that doesn't understand what a hyperscale facility actually looks like, a noise ordinance written for manufacturing that inadvertently captures HVAC systems running 24/7, or a comprehensive plan that hasn't been updated since the internet existed. Any of these can add 12 to 18 months to a project timeline.
Consider how this plays out in practice. A developer targeting a site in a rural Michigan township because land is cheap and power is accessible may discover that the area is zoned agricultural with no industrial overlay. Getting a data center permitted there could require a rezoning — a public process that invites community opposition and has no guaranteed outcome. Meanwhile, a more expensive parcel in an established industrial park near a metro area might clear permitting in a fraction of the time because the use is already contemplated by the local ordinance.
Experienced site selectors know this. They weigh zoning compatibility almost as heavily as power availability.
Navigating Compliance and Variances
When a site has the right power infrastructure, fiber access, and physical characteristics but the zoning doesn't quite fit, developers have a few options — none of them fast.
A use variance allows a property owner to use land in a way not otherwise permitted in that zone, but Michigan's standard for granting one is high. The applicant typically must demonstrate unnecessary hardship — not just inconvenience or economic preference. That's a meaningful legal bar.
A rezoning or text amendment to the local ordinance is often more achievable, but it requires political capital. It means showing up to planning commission meetings, engaging neighbors, and building a case that the facility benefits the community — through tax base, jobs, or utility investment — rather than burdening it.
The developers who navigate Michigan's zoning environment most successfully treat local government engagement as a core part of project development, not an afterthought.
That means hiring local land use counsel early, not after problems emerge. It means understanding the township's master plan and showing how a proposed facility aligns with long-term community goals. And it means being prepared to negotiate — on landscaping buffers, lighting plans, operating hours for construction, or even community benefit agreements — if that's what it takes to move a project forward.
Finding the Opportunity in the Complexity
Here's the contrarian read on Michigan's zoning environment: the complexity is a competitive moat.
Developers who can't navigate the state's hyperlocal regulatory patchwork exit early. That leaves better sites — with better power access, better fiber density, and better land cost — available to those who do the work. Michigan has genuine infrastructure advantages: a large transmission grid, access to Great Lakes cooling water, relatively low land costs compared to coastal markets, and a growing industrial base that brings fiber density with it.
Sites near existing industrial infrastructure in West Michigan, the I-94 corridor, and Greater Lansing have attracted serious data center interest precisely because the zoning groundwork is easier to establish where industrial use is already the norm.
State-level incentives add another layer of opportunity. Michigan's data center tax exemption — which can apply to server equipment, cooling systems, and other operational infrastructure — represents real savings on large deployments. But those incentives don't override local zoning. They're a tailwind, not a substitute for doing the site-selection work correctly.
Some developers have also found success working with Michigan Economic Development Corporation (MEDC) resources to identify pre-qualified industrial sites where zoning, power, and environmental conditions have already been assessed. That kind of pre-positioned site can shave a year or more off a development timeline — which, in a market where hyperscale tenants are making leasing decisions on compressed timelines, is the difference between winning a deal and losing it.
Where Michigan's Data Center Zoning Landscape Is Heading
Michigan's legislature and planning community are both watching the national surge in data center development — driven by AI infrastructure investment, cloud expansion, and domestic reshoring of computing capacity — and beginning to grapple with what it means for land use policy.
Statewide, there's growing conversation about whether Michigan should establish clearer statutory guidance for how municipalities handle data center applications. States like Virginia, which hosts the largest concentration of data center capacity in the world, have developed dedicated permitting frameworks that reduce local friction while preserving community input. Michigan isn't there yet, but the pressure to attract large-scale investment is real.
At the local level, expect more townships and counties to begin amending their master plans and zoning ordinances to explicitly address data centers — either to welcome them or to establish clearer conditions on how and where they're permitted. That process will unfold unevenly. Some communities will compete aggressively for the tax base and infrastructure investment that a large data center brings. Others will prioritize character preservation and push back.
For developers and investors, the next decade in Michigan requires something that zoning maps alone won't tell you: a read on the political and community dynamics of every prospective site. The legal framework sets the floor. Local politics set the ceiling. Knowing which communities are ready to say yes — and which will make you earn it — is where the real competitive advantage lives.
